WebJohn o' Groats Trail. The John o' Groats Trail is a Scottish long-distance walking route from Inverness to John o' Groats, traversing back lanes, footpaths, shorelines and cliff tops of the Scottish Highlands. The trail gives access to accommodation, meals and shops at the end of each stage of the walk. View of The Clett (sea stack) along the ... WebThis runs from Dornoch to John o’ Groats and covers approximately 102 mi/163 km. This route misses out the three big road bridges and most of the road walking while keeping all the dramatic coastal scenery. Dornoch is served by buses that run from Inverness.
